Pion-induced elastic and inelastic scattering above the 3,3 resonance

Results of Glauber model calculations of elastic and inelastic scattering from {sup 12}C, {sup 18}O, {sup 40}Ca, and {sup 48}Ca of pions having energy of 300 to 1200 MeV are presented. Experimental {pi}{ital N} phase shifts including {ital l}=0 through 5 are used in the calculation. The {ital f} wave is important above 300 MeV and the {ital g} and {ital h} wave above 900 MeV. Effects of spin flip are included. The model reasonably reproduces the 800 MeV/{ital c} data of Marlow although the inelastic scattering of the 2{sup +} of {sup 12}C requires an enhancement of the quadrupole component consistent with the effective charge. The previously observed anomaly in {sup 12}C in which a much larger oscillator parameter was required in pion scattering than in electron scattering disappears at higher energy. The {sigma}({pi}{sup {minus}}{ital n}) to {sigma}({pi}{sup +}{ital n}) ratio is found to be appreciably different from expectations based on pion scattering from free nucleons.
